Audio Messaging Interchange Specification

Abbreviated as AMIS, the Audio Messaging Interchange Specification is a voice
processing standard for call and voice processing. AMIS enables an
organization's locations to transfer and forward voice messages between systems
while addressing the problem of how voice messaging systems produced by
different vendors interact for the purpose of exchanging voice messages.
The AMIS standard was first published in 1992 by the Industry Information
Association.
